Job Description :
Role: Senior Java Developer
Location: Newport News, VA
Duration: Long Term contract
Interview: Phone and Face 2 Face interview

Position Title: Senior Software Engineer

Educational / Professional Qualifications

Essential
Software Engineering, Computer Science, or an equivalent Engineering degree if no applicable work experience.
Desirable
Oracle DBA, PL/SQL, Java certifications
Evidence of continued training course work, certifications etc.


Experience

Essential
Experience with Java programming
Glassfish
C++ / C#
Unix Shell Scripting
Desirable
Experience in the logistics and warehouse distribution solutions industry

Required knowledge, skills, and abilities
Essential
Must be able to travel to project site to commission Manual or Automated Warehouse Management Systems
Professional experience in software development and software project business - min. 4 years’ experience in similar capacity
Experience with Java programming – min. 4 years
Adequate practical experience in:
o OO Concepts & Design and Java architectures
o JAVA SE
o Scripting
Good relational database design and programming knowledge
o RDBMS concepts
o JDBC and SQL Desirable
Previous professional experience in software development and software project business
Knowledge in Warehouse Management Systems (WMS), logistics processes and interaction with material handling automation system
Completed Java EE Web development training or have adequate practical experience in:
o JAVA JEE
o Web based user interfaces
Java development experience with:
o Eclipse development environment and Maven build automation
o Java collections and generics
o Servlets Basics
o HTTP, HTML
o CSS Basics
o JSF
o Web Development Basics
o Enterprise Java Bean
o Java Persistence API
o Java Message Service (JMS)
Experience with Java/J2EE application server environments such as Glassfish/WebLogic
Unix shell scripting
PL/SQL
             

Similar Jobs you may be interested in ..